birdbrain, I am probably not the best person to ask. I am only on my second year with turkeys other than the BBW's. From what I have read here and from talking to the few people in my area that have heritage turkeys, there is a better rate of hatching if the turkey does it herself but our temperatures are WAY too cold for me to risk it right now. Since these birds take longer to get to the size to process I have an incubator FULL of eggs from all my hens. I have a staggered hatch going on right now with my first eggs going into lockdown on Thursday and another batch every 5 days after. Thankfully I have 2 incubators, 1 with a turner and one without for hatching.
